> > | >As one of the older guys on the list, I can tell you, I would rather
be
> > | >retired.
> > | >
> > | >Thirty seven years ago, I bought a 12 room house with two, three room
> > | >apartments that I rent out.
> > | >I kept the six room apartment to raise my family in. When the kids
were
> > | >gone,
> > | >I planned to make the three upstairs bedrooms into another three room
> > | >apartment.
> > | >When I bought the house the zoning law said I could have four
> apartments
> > or
> > | >three apartments with a home business (my TV shop).
> > | >I figured when I was ready to retire, the mortgage would be paid off
> and
> > | >with
> > | >the income from three apartments plus  Social Security, I would be
all
> > set
> > | >with only taxes to pay.
> > | >
> > | >Several things went wrong with my retirement plan.
> > | >
> > | >1) The mortgage never got paid off because I had to keep re-financing
> the
> > | >house to make up for the dwindling TV repair income.
> > | >
> > | >2) My SS is about half what it should be, because of the low income
> over
> > | the
> > | >years from TV repair. I had only one year that I paid in the maximum
to
> > SS.
> > | >
> > | >3) "Kids" keep coming back like rubber balls.
> > | >
> > | >4) Last year, I went to get the permit to put in the third apartment
> and
> > | was
> > | >informed the voters changed the zoning law the previous year, so I
> can't
> > | add
> > | >the
> > | >4th apartment.
> > | >
> > | >Under my original plan I would have had no mortgage payment and
> > ~$3000/mo.
> > | >rent coming in, plus ~$1500 social security. Total $4000/mo. income
> after
> > | >property taxes. Plenty to cover heat and utilities and living
expenses
> > and
> > | >go on cruises and maybe even have internet.
> > | >
> > | >Reality:  The rent covers mortgage and taxes and I have $875/mo. SS
> which
> > | >isn't enough to cover heat, utilities and living expenses and still
be
> > able
> > | >to leave the house for even a coffee break.
> > | >
> > | >So I'm still fixing TVs and probably will have to, until I die.
